WebMay 21, 2024 · While the average post on a Facebook page will only be seen by 2% of your followers, authors such as J.A.Huss have talked of their success using Facebook groups. Facebook groups allow you to create a group of engaged fans who are interested in you and your books, but who eventually turn into a network of friends. WebFeb 18, 2024 · Collect the following assets for your author website. Your professional bio. If you don’t already have one, write a 100-300 word professional bio in third person that would be appropriate if used to introduce you at a reading or event. Optional but encouraged: a first-person bio that’s much longer. Book cover images.
